Output 523126c6d43dd8c12c6863c68f997fa6f7b6831ce087df8fd6ae7111ff83eb74:0

value
53659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0c5f75f8c970d676f480ca221445f0575a2689 OP_EQUAL
address
35XM8HSsFHPhF89jUNiotJJF5rQXtocoaD
transaction
523126c6d43dd8c12c6863c68f997fa6f7b6831ce087df8fd6ae7111ff83eb74
spent
true